Dr. Mikhail Sergeev is an American scholar of religion of Russian descent, Ph.D. (Temple University, 1997). For thirty-five years, he taught the history of religions, philosophy, and modernist art at various American institutions of higher education, including Temple University and the University of the Arts in Philadelphia. He has published over 200 academic, literary, and journalistic essays and articles infourteen countries in North America, Europe, and Asia. Sergeev is the author and editor of fifteen books, including the recently published illustrated volume The Crucifixion in Western European Painting: From the Middle Ages to Postmodernism (Azbuka-Atticus, 2024). He hosts the bilingual educational YouTube channel Misha Impossible.
